Transaction 587623389c8d3cc338c6caf4e163e4b593a71aaee44ec502753aba92511046ac

1 Input
2 Outputs
  • 587623389c8d3cc338c6caf4e163e4b593a71aaee44ec502753aba92511046ac:0
  • value  521239
    address  3HhLDCSCJWmF7792ft26C6gsvYuRDDvUS7
  • 587623389c8d3cc338c6caf4e163e4b593a71aaee44ec502753aba92511046ac:1
  • value  166832
    address  bc1q57fvm2stxxclg9ffdvj6qs2lnwaqzul59qwaw8